- Artificial Intelligence and Machine Learning: The integration of artificial intelligence (AI) and machine learning (ML) has significantly enhanced the capabilities of security systems. AI algorithms can analyze vast amounts of data in real-time, enabling quicker and more accurate threat detection. From predictive analytics to facial recognition, AI is a game-changer in preventing and responding to security threats.
- Biometric Authentication: Traditional security measures like passwords and PINs are gradually being replaced by more secure and convenient biometric authentication methods. Fingerprint and facial recognition technologies are becoming commonplace, providing a higher level of security while simplifying the user experience. Advances in biometrics are making it increasingly difficult for unauthorized access.
- Blockchain for Secure Transactions: Blockchain technology, initially developed for cryptocurrencies, has found applications beyond finance. In the realm of human security, blockchain is being utilized for secure and transparent transactions. From identity verification to secure communication, the decentralized nature of blockchain ensures the integrity of data and reduces the risk of cyber threats.
- Drones and Surveillance Technology: Drones equipped with advanced surveillance capabilities are transforming the way we monitor and secure physical spaces. These unmanned aerial vehicles are employed for border control, event security, and disaster response. With enhanced camera technologies and real-time data transmission, drones are indispensable in ensuring a swift and effective response to potential threats.
- Smart Cities and IoT Integration: The concept of smart cities involves the integration of Internet of Things (IoT) devices to enhance urban living. In terms of security, IoT sensors are used for monitoring public spaces, traffic, and critical infrastructure. The interconnected nature of smart cities allows for a proactive approach to security by providing real-time data for analysis and response.
- Cybersecurity Innovations: As our reliance on digital platforms increases, so does the need for robust cybersecurity measures. Innovations in cybersecurity include advanced threat detection systems, encryption technologies, and secure communication protocols. These developments are crucial in safeguarding personal and sensitive information from cyber threats.
- Emergency Response Systems: Technology is also improving emergency response systems, ensuring a quicker and more efficient reaction to crises. Mobile apps with geolocation features, wearable devices, and connected infrastructure enable faster communication and coordination during emergencies, saving valuable time and potentially lives.
